Acyclovir topical for Cold Sores User Reviews (Page 2)

Brand names: Zovirax Ointment, Zovirax Cream

Acyclovir topical has an average rating of 7.2 out of 10 from a total of 54 reviews for the treatment of Cold Sores. 65% of reviewers reported a positive experience, while 24% reported a negative experience.
